8. 字库制作及导入

点击下载此页演示工程[project(start_demo1).zip]

8.1. 字库制作

上一页编译时系统自动添加了字库,但字库只有英文,如果想显示中文,该怎么办呢?

第一步:点击工具,再点击字库工具打开字库工具。如下图:

点击字库工具

第二步:打开字库工具,窗口如下图:

字库工具窗口

第三步:配置字符集、字体大小、抗锯齿等,如下图:

选字符集

警告

有部分字体电脑已经安装了,但 字体选择 下拉选择却没有,则需要手动拷贝至其他路径,然后使用加载按钮选择路径。

第四步:点击生成,生成会弹出提示,是否将字库加入到工程。如下图:

生成字库后

第五步:点击是,在主软件的字库资源即可看到刚增加的字库,如下图:

添加字库后

第六步:修改按钮控件属性,字体设为刚添加的字库id,文本值输入中文,如下图:

按钮属性修改

第七步:点击调试运行模拟器,如下图:

显示中文运行模拟器




8.2. 字符集说明

字库工具支持以下字符集,如下图:

字库工具支持的字符集

ASCII: 95个可显示的ASCII字符,范围:0x20 - 0x7E。

GB2312: 简体中文字符集(GB2312) + 95个可显示的ASCII字符。

GBK: BGK字符集 + 95个可显示的ASCII字符。

BIG5: BIG5字符集 + 95个可显示的ASCII字符。

SHIFT-JIS: SHIFT-JIS字符集(日语编码) + 95个可显示的ASCII字符。

UNICODE: 全球语言字符集(建议根据需求选择,不要全选),C0控制符及基本拉丁文(包含95个可显示ASCII字符)是必选的。

自定义:左边输入需要显示的字符,上位机会自动过滤重复的字符。




相关参考链接:

字库工具字符集和工程编码的区别

字库工具的抗锯齿要不要选